Average Health Technologists and Technicians, All Other Salary in Macon-Bibb County, GA

The average salary for Health Technologists and Technicians, All Others in Macon-Bibb County, GA is $47,220. While this is lower than the national average, the cost of living in Macon-Bibb County, GA may offset the difference, preserving real purchasing power.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$47,220 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 0.0%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$60,670.
  • Outlook: The current demand for Health Technologists and Technicians, All Others is stable, with a local workforce of approximately 130 professionals. This role remains a specialized component of the broader Macon-Bibb County, GA economy.

Health Technologists and Technicians, All Other Salary Distribution in Macon-Bibb County, GA

The earning potential for Health Technologists and Technicians, All Others in Macon-Bibb County, GA var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$35,340,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$60,670.

With a location quotient of 1.19, Macon-Bibb County, GA has a slightly higher-than-average concentration of Health Technologists and Technicians, All Other roles compared to the national norm.

130 people work as Health Technologists and Technicians, All Other in Macon-Bibb County, GA.

1.346 out of every 1,000 local jobs are Health Technologists and Technicians, All Other positions — a typical concentration.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 130 employees in the Macon-Bibb County, GA area with a job density of 1.346 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
